Vulnerability Description
Trudesk v1.2.6 was discovered to contain a stored c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erability via the Add Tags parameter under the Create Ticket function.

What is CVE-2023-26982?
CVE-2023-26982 is a vulnerability with a CVSS score of 5.4 (MEDIUM). Trudesk v1.2.6 was discovered to contain a stored c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erability via the Add Tags parameter under the Create Ticket function.
